About The Role:
The Financial Consulting Group (FCG) of CBRE is seeking a financial analyst to be a part of the premier capital markets industrial investment sales team. This position will play an integral role in assignments ranging from one-off asset sales to the sale of large portfolios with responsibilities that go beyond the financial aspects of the deal involving all phases of the sales process.
The chosen candidate will have a strong foundational knowledge of financial/valuation concepts, demonstrate a passion for real estate, work well in a dynamic team environment and demonstrate a strong work ethic.
FCG provides sophisticated financial underwriting and valuation-related services for the clients of the world’s largest commercial real estate services company. What You'll Do:
+ Underwrite assets for sale using Argus and Excel.
+ Analyze, assess, and interpret operating statements, rent rolls, leases, and additional due diligence content.
+ Research market conditions in support of financial underwriting assumptions.
+ Compile and present the results of analyses and optimally address questions.
+ Identify critical property level financial issues and make recommendations.
+ Developing disposition strategies with team members and clients.
+ Work with capital markets professionals, asset managers, leasing brokers, property managers, and clients.

+ Bachelor’s degree with high academic achievement in Real Estate, Finance, Accounting, or Economics.
+ Proficient in financial concepts such as Discounted Cash Flow, NPV, etc.
+ Ability to review, analyze and interpret source documents, including leases, operating statements, budgets, etc.
+ Must demonstrate a curiosity about building and understanding financial models.

About CBRE Group, Inc.
CBRE Group, Inc. (NYSE:CBRE), a Fortune 500 and S&P 500 company headquartered in Dallas, is the world’s largest commercial real estate services and investment firm (based on 2024 revenue). The company has more than 140,000 employees (including Turner & Townsend employees) serving clients in more than 100 countries. CBRE serves clients through four business segments: Advisory (leasing, sales, debt origination, mortgage serving, valuations); Building Operations & Experience (facilities management, property management, flex space & experience); Project Management (program management, project management, cost consulting); Real Estate Investments (investment management, development).
